Overview

Artistator is a tiny, single-purpose web tool that generates original artist and band names from a chosen music genre. Built by developer Pablo Cabezas, it is designed for musicians, DJs, producers, and creatives who need a stage name or project title and want a spark of inspiration rather than a blank page. You pick a genre — or let it generate generally — and Artistator returns a name on the fly. Its selling point is that the generation parameters shift with every attempt to avoid duplicates and keep results fresh, though the tool is careful to note that true uniqueness is not guaranteed. It is less an "AI platform" and more a clever generator: lightweight, free, and instantly usable.

Key Features

  • Instant artist-name generation tailored to a selected music genre.
  • Option for general or genre-specific generation.
  • Algorithm changes parameters on each attempt to reduce duplicate suggestions.
  • User-friendly, minimal interface requiring no technical knowledge.
  • Unlimited generation attempts.
  • Built on a compact open stack (Python, Starlette, Uvicorn, aitextgen, HTMX, Pico.css), suggesting a lightweight transformer-based name model.
  • No sign-up and no data capture.

Pros

  • Free and instant — no barriers, ideal for quick brainstorming.
  • Genre awareness makes names feel contextually appropriate (e.g., a metal name vs. a lo-fi name).
  • Unlimited retries encourage exploration until something clicks.
  • Extremely simple UI; anyone can use it in seconds.

Cons

  • Narrow scope: it only produces names, with no logo, bio, or social-handle suggestions.
  • Uniqueness is not guaranteed — generated names may already be taken by real artists, so users must check availability themselves.
  • No saving, history, or export of favorites within the tool.
  • No quality filter; some outputs are nonsense or unusable, requiring manual sifting.
  • Hobby-project status means no support, uptime guarantee, or obvious roadmap.

Who It's For

Artistator is for aspiring musicians, DJs, podcasters, writers, and marketers who need a creative name quickly and don't mind vetting results themselves. It is not for users wanting a full artist-branding suite or guaranteed trademark-free names.

Verdict

Artistator does one thing well: it hands you genre-flavored artist name ideas for free, fast, and without friction. It will not build your brand, and you must verify availability, but as a brainstorming companion it is a pleasant, no-cost tool worth a bookmark.
